About Us
Kids Closet Project is a nonprofit organization based in Phoenix, Arizona, committed to providing clothing and hygiene items to students in need through schools and educators. We rely on donations, sponsorships, and volunteers to fulfill our mission.
Eligibility for Aid and Resource Access
-
To maintain fairness and transparency, we have specific eligibility requirements:
-
Requests must come from teachers, school staff, or verified representatives working directly with students in need.
-
The school must be located in a qualifying district or area we currently serve.
-
The student(s) in need must lack access to basic clothing, hygiene products, or other essentials that affect attendance, self-esteem, or participation in school.
-
Priority is given to Title I schools and educators with recurring need.
-
We reserve the right to request supporting information (e.g., school ID, classroom documentation) to verify eligibility.
-
Aid is subject to availability and cannot be guaranteed for every request.
Donation and Support Procedures
Monetary Donations
-
Donations are processed securely through trusted third-party platforms (e.g., Stripe, PayPal).
-
All donations are tax-deductible to the extent allowed by law.
-
Donors will receive a receipt and confirmation email.
-
Donors can choose to give a one-time gift or set up recurring support.
-
Kids Closet Project reserves the right to use funds in the area of greatest need unless otherwise designated.
In-Kind Donations
-
We accept new or like-new clothing, hygiene products, and school supplies.
-
Donations must meet our quality and safety guidelines.
-
Drop-off locations or shipping instructions are shared upon inquiry.
-
We do not accept heavily used, stained, broken, or expired items.
